Ricky Stenhouse Jr. Moves Up to Cup

This year Ricky Stenhouse Jr. makes the leap from the NASCAR Nationwide Series up to the big league.   Stenhouse will take over the #17 Best Buy Ford Roush Fenway Racing team that Matt Kenseth used to win last year's Daytona 500.

This is quite a bit of pressure but Stenhouse is clearly up for the challenge.   Stenhouse is fresh off a pair of back-to-back Nationwide Series championships and has an incredible track record of winning in just about everything he ever drove.

Do I think he'll win the 2013 Sprint Cup crown?  No.   But I do think that he's got a legitimate shot at winning a race and could well contend for a spot in the 2013 Chase.
